Digital Switchover Help Scheme

Digital Vision has worked closely with EAGA, and the BBC, to produce a product of unparalleled quality and simplicity.

Up to seven million people will be eligible for support from the Digital Switchover Help Scheme to convert one television set to digital during switchover between now and 2013.

People eligible for the Help Scheme are those 75 and over, able to get certain disability benefits, or registered blind or partially sighted.

With the Help Scheme eligible in mind the following features are essential and guarantee a quality user experience.

  • Audio Description
  • Subtitles
  • Large print on all printed material
  • On screen help pages, accessed by a dedicated help button
  • Button press beep
